  • For Lateral Maxillary Sinus Lift: Dental Window Drill is specially designed for lateral maxillary sinus elevation. Creates regular bony window for lifting sinus membrane, compatible with various implant systems.
  • High‑strength Medical Alloy: Made of high‑strength medical alloy with precisely machined cutting edge. Stable cutting performance and high fracture resistance. Autoclave‑sterilizable for repeated clinical operations.
  • Multiple Depth‑stop Sizes: 6.5‑1, 6.5‑2, 6.5‑3 depth‑stopped variants available. Control drilling depth precisely to avoid sinus floor perforation and minimize surgical risks.
  • Integrated Depth‑stop Shoulder: Built‑in limiting shoulder controls cutting depth, produces neat bony window and protects maxillary sinus membrane for safer surgery.

 

  • Universal Motor‑driven Shank: Fits standard orthopedic electric handpiece for quick mounting. Widely applied for sinus lift implant surgery in dental clinics and hospitals.
